Searched defs:deopt_reason (Results 1 - 16 of 16) sorted by relevance

/external/v8/src/crankshaft/
H A Dlithium-codegen.cc163 masm()->RecordDeoptReason(deopt_info.deopt_reason, raw_position, deopt_id);
369 L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, int deopt_id) {
371 deopt_reason, deopt_id);
368 MakeDeoptInfo( L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, int deopt_id) argument
/external/v8/src/profiler/
H A Dcpu-profiler.h86 const char* deopt_reason; member in class:v8::internal::CodeDeoptEventRecord
H A Dprofile-generator.h73 void set_deopt_info(const char* deopt_reason, SourcePosition position, argument
76 deopt_reason_ = deopt_reason;
81 const char* deopt_reason() const { return deopt_reason_; } function in class:v8::internal::CodeEntry
/external/v8/include/
H A Dv8-profiler.h37 const char* deopt_reason; member in struct:v8::CpuProfileDeoptInfo
/external/v8/src/
H A Ddeoptimizer.h431 static const char* GetDeoptReason(DeoptReason deopt_reason);
434 DeoptInfo(SourcePosition position, DeoptReason deopt_reason, int deopt_id) argument
435 : position(position), deopt_reason(deopt_reason), deopt_id(deopt_id) {}
438 DeoptReason deopt_reason; member in struct:v8::internal::Deoptimizer::DeoptInfo
H A Ddeoptimizer.cc2747 const char* Deoptimizer::GetDeoptReason(DeoptReason deopt_reason) { argument
2748 DCHECK(deopt_reason < kLastDeoptReason);
2753 return deopt_messages_[deopt_reason];
/external/v8/test/cctest/
H A Dtest-cpu-profiler.cc1731 return iopt_function->deopt_infos()[0].deopt_reason;
1824 const char* deopt_reason = local
1826 if (deopt_reason != reason(i::Deoptimizer::kNaN) &&
1827 deopt_reason != reason(i::Deoptimizer::kLostPrecisionOrNaN)) {
1828 FATAL(deopt_reason);
1923 CHECK_EQ(reason(i::Deoptimizer::kNotAHeapNumber), info.deopt_reason);
1996 CHECK_EQ(reason(i::Deoptimizer::kNotAHeapNumber), info.deopt_reason);
/external/v8/src/crankshaft/arm/
H A Dlithium-codegen-arm.cc771 Deoptimizer::DeoptReason deopt_reason,
823 Deoptimizer::DeoptInfo deopt_info = MakeDeoptInfo(instr, deopt_reason, id);
848 Deoptimizer::DeoptReason deopt_reason) {
852 DeoptimizeIf(condition, instr, deopt_reason, bailout_type);
770 DeoptimizeIf(Condition condition,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, Deoptimizer::BailoutType bailout_type) argument
847 DeoptimizeIf(Condition condition,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
/external/v8/src/crankshaft/arm64/
H A Dlithium-codegen-arm64.cc832 LInstruction* instr, Deoptimizer::DeoptReason deopt_reason,
883 Deoptimizer::DeoptInfo deopt_info = MakeDeoptInfo(instr, deopt_reason, id);
908 Deoptimizer::DeoptReason deopt_reason,
910 DeoptimizeBranch(instr, deopt_reason, always, NoReg, -1,
916 Deoptimizer::DeoptReason deopt_reason) {
917 DeoptimizeBranch(instr, deopt_reason, static_cast<BranchType>(cond));
922 Deoptimizer::DeoptReason deopt_reason) {
923 DeoptimizeBranch(instr, deopt_reason, reg_zero, rt);
928 Deoptimizer::DeoptReason deopt_reason) {
929 DeoptimizeBranch(instr, deopt_reason, reg_not_zer
831 DeoptimizeBranch( L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, BranchType branch_type, Register reg, int bit, Deoptimizer::BailoutType* override_bailout_type) argument
907 Deoptimize(L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, Deoptimizer::BailoutType* override_bailout_type) argument
915 DeoptimizeIf(Condition cond,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
921 DeoptimizeIfZero(Register rt,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
927 DeoptimizeIfNotZero(Register rt,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
933 DeoptimizeIfNegative(Register rt,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
940 DeoptimizeIfSmi(Register rt,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
946 DeoptimizeIfNotSmi(Register rt,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
952 DeoptimizeIfRoot(Register rt, Heap::RootListIndex index,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
960 DeoptimizeIfNotRoot(Register rt, Heap::RootListIndex index,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
968 DeoptimizeIfMinusZero(DoubleRegister input,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
981 DeoptimizeIfBitSet(Register rt, int bit,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
987 DeoptimizeIfBitClear(Register rt, int bit,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
[all...]
/external/v8/src/crankshaft/ia32/
H A Dlithium-codegen-ia32.cc684 Deoptimizer::DeoptReason deopt_reason,
725 Deoptimizer::DeoptInfo deopt_info = MakeDeoptInfo(instr, deopt_reason, id);
751 Deoptimizer::DeoptReason deopt_reason) {
755 DeoptimizeIf(cc, instr, deopt_reason, bailout_type);
683 DeoptimizeIf(Condition cc,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, Deoptimizer::BailoutType bailout_type) argument
750 DeoptimizeIf(Condition cc,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
/external/v8/src/crankshaft/mips/
H A Dlithium-codegen-mips.cc746 Deoptimizer::DeoptReason deopt_reason,
788 Deoptimizer::DeoptInfo deopt_info = MakeDeoptInfo(instr, deopt_reason, id);
813 Deoptimizer::DeoptReason deopt_reason,
818 DeoptimizeIf(condition, instr, deopt_reason, bailout_type, src1, src2);
745 DeoptimizeIf(Condition condition,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, Deoptimizer::BailoutType bailout_type, Register src1, const Operand& src2) argument
812 DeoptimizeIf(Condition condition,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, Register src1, const Operand& src2) argument
/external/v8/src/crankshaft/mips64/
H A Dlithium-codegen-mips64.cc734 Deoptimizer::DeoptReason deopt_reason,
776 Deoptimizer::DeoptInfo deopt_info = MakeDeoptInfo(instr, deopt_reason, id);
802 Deoptimizer::DeoptReason deopt_reason,
807 DeoptimizeIf(condition, instr, deopt_reason, bailout_type, src1, src2);
733 DeoptimizeIf(Condition condition,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, Deoptimizer::BailoutType bailout_type, Register src1, const Operand& src2) argument
801 DeoptimizeIf(Condition condition,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, Register src1, const Operand& src2) argument
/external/v8/src/crankshaft/ppc/
H A Dlithium-codegen-ppc.cc715 Deoptimizer::DeoptReason deopt_reason,
755 Deoptimizer::DeoptInfo deopt_info = MakeDeoptInfo(instr, deopt_reason, id);
779 Deoptimizer::DeoptReason deopt_reason,
783 DeoptimizeIf(condition, instr, deopt_reason, bailout_type, cr);
714 DeoptimizeIf(Condition cond,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, Deoptimizer::BailoutType bailout_type, CRegister cr) argument
778 DeoptimizeIf(Condition condition,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, CRegister cr) argument
/external/v8/src/crankshaft/s390/
H A Dlithium-codegen-s390.cc675 Deoptimizer::DeoptReason deopt_reason,
746 Deoptimizer::DeoptInfo deopt_info = MakeDeoptInfo(instr, deopt_reason, id);
768 Deoptimizer::DeoptReason deopt_reason,
772 DeoptimizeIf(cond, instr, deopt_reason, bailout_type, cr);
674 DeoptimizeIf(Condition cond,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, Deoptimizer::BailoutType bailout_type, CRegister cr) argument
767 DeoptimizeIf(Condition cond,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, CRegister cr) argument
/external/v8/src/crankshaft/x64/
H A Dlithium-codegen-x64.cc704 Deoptimizer::DeoptReason deopt_reason,
748 Deoptimizer::DeoptInfo deopt_info = MakeDeoptInfo(instr, deopt_reason, id);
777 Deoptimizer::DeoptReason deopt_reason) {
781 DeoptimizeIf(cc, instr, deopt_reason, bailout_type);
703 DeoptimizeIf(Condition cc,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, Deoptimizer::BailoutType bailout_type) argument
776 DeoptimizeIf(Condition cc,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ument
/external/v8/src/crankshaft/x87/
H A Dlithium-codegen-x87.cc954 Deoptimizer::DeoptReason deopt_reason,
1016 Deoptimizer::DeoptInfo deopt_info = MakeDeoptInfo(instr, deopt_reason, id);
1042 Deoptimizer::DeoptReason deopt_reason) {
1046 DeoptimizeIf(cc, instr, deopt_reason, bailout_type);
953 DeoptimizeIf(Condition cc,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ason, Deoptimizer::BailoutType bailout_type) argument
1041 DeoptimizeIf(Condition cc, LInstruction* instr, Deoptimizer::DeoptReason deopt_reason) argument

Completed in 457 milliseconds